RE: Amended Variance Request #57 - Allow for
construction seven days a week between 7 a.m. and 7 p.m. at the
Gorman Slide directional drill sites and 24-hour construction
during the pull back operation, Los Angeles County (Segment 1).
Dear Mr. Shauers:
We have reviewed the above-referenced Variance
Request and approve your request, based on the following factors:
    - The Gorman Slide directional drill sites
        (entry and exit) are located within rural Los Angeles
        County, south of Gorman, approximately 50 to 100 feet
        west of Interstate 5. These directional drill sites were
        approved by the CPUC on January 14, 1998 (Clearance #23).
        
 
    - The pull back operation is expected to be
        completed within less than 48 hours, if no problems
        arise, and is currently scheduled to commence on April 3,
        1998. 
 
    - Under amended Variance Request #57, PPSI
        is also requesting that if the directional drill gets
        stuck, that a continuous 24-hour operation be allowed for
        the completion of the drill. The directional drill at the
        Gorman Slide has been underway since March 11 without
        incident (e.g., drill has not gotten stuck).
 
    - No residences or businesses are located
        within 500 feet of either directional drill site. PPSI
        has filed for and received an exemption from the Los
        Angeles County Code, Building Construction Noise (Title
        12, Chapter 12.12) thereby allowing Sunday and 24-hour
        construction as stipulated in amended Variance Request
        #57. 
 
    - The following measures shall be
        implemented:
 
    - All applicable mitigation measures for
    the project shall be implemented at the subject locations.
    - All noise complaints received shall be
    filed immediately with the County of Los Angeles and CPUC
    Lead Environmental Monitor for consideration. Failure to file
    any noise complaints shall result in the immediate cessation
    of construction as granted under this variance approval.
    - During 24-hour operations, lighting shall
    be positioned at the directional drill sites in such a manner
    as to not project light onto Interstate 5.
    - As proposed, PPSI shall provide the CPUC
    Lead Environmental Monitor with 48 hour advance notice of
    pull back operations.
    - Implementation of this variance in
    accordance with the provisions noted above shall be verified
    on a random basis by a CPUC/ANF Environmental Monitor.
